What strategies can employees use to maintain a positive and productive relationship with their supervisors, especially when faced with conflicting opinions or directives?
Employees can maintain a positive and productive relationship with their supervisors by actively listening to their feedback and seeking clarification when needed. It is important to communicate openly and respectfully, expressing any concerns or conflicting opinions in a constructive manner. Finding common ground and compromising when necessary can also help foster a positive working relationship with supervisors. Additionally, demonstrating reliability, professionalism, and a willingness to learn and improve can help build trust and mutual respect in the working relationship.
